Agency Name: Bureau of International Security-Nonproliferation
Description: The purpose of this NOFO is to strengthen development and implementation of legal regulatory frameworks that regulate trade and transfers of goods, technologies, materials, and expertise that could be used for WMD, related delivery systems, or advanced conventional weapons in Cambodia, Laos, Philippines, Thailand, and Vietnam. Further, this NOFO will protect sensitive and emerging technologies from exploitation, especially semiconductors and related supply chains in the Philippines and Vietnam.
